More fixes and cleanup for version 4.1 #21
@ -25,6 +25,12 @@ use PDOException;
|
|||||||
*/
|
*/
|
||||||
class Collection extends DB {
|
class Collection extends DB {
|
||||||
|
|
||||||
|
/**
|
||||||
|
* The query builder object
|
||||||
|
* @var \Query\Query_Builder_Interface
|
||||||
|
*/
|
||||||
|
protected $db;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Whether the database is valid for querying
|
* Whether the database is valid for querying
|
||||||
* @var boolean
|
* @var boolean
|
||||||
@ -43,6 +49,7 @@ class Collection extends DB {
|
|||||||
try
|
try
|
||||||
{
|
{
|
||||||
$this->db = \Query($this->dbConfig);
|
$this->db = \Query($this->dbConfig);
|
||||||
|
$this->validDatabase = TRUE;
|
||||||
}
|
}
|
||||||
catch (PDOException $e) {}
|
catch (PDOException $e) {}
|
||||||
|
|
||||||
@ -62,9 +69,9 @@ class Collection extends DB {
|
|||||||
$this->validDatabase = FALSE;
|
$this->validDatabase = FALSE;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
else
|
else if ($this->db === NULL)
|
||||||
{
|
{
|
||||||
$this->validDatabase = TRUE;
|
$this->validDatabase = FALSE;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-24,12 +24,6 @@ use Aviat\Ion\Di\{ContainerAware, ContainerInterface};
|
|||||||
class DB {
|
class DB {
|
||||||
use ContainerAware;
|
use ContainerAware;
|
||||||
|
|
||||||
/**
|
|
||||||
* The query builder object
|
|
||||||
* @var \Query\Query_Builder_Interface
|
|
||||||
*/
|
|
||||||
protected $db;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* The database connection information array
|
* The database connection information array
|
||||||
* @var array $dbConfig
|
* @var array $dbConfig
|
||||||
|
Loading…
Reference in New Issue
Block a user